ENGLISH Your STEYR M-A1 is a semi-automatic, mechanically locked, recoil-operated pistol. Its main features are as follows. FRAME: The synthetic frame features a grip angle designed for optimal pointability, an ergonomical shape for enhanced comfort in operation and handling, as well as a Picatinny rail for mounting devices on the pistol. SLIDE: The slide has an extremely low height, positively affecting the recoil and aiming characteristics of the pistol. BARREL: The barrel is mechanically locked, 4.
Your STEYR pistol does not have a manual safety and will fire if the trigger is pulled when there is a round in the chamber. Although STEYR pistols have several internal safeties, designed to prevent an unintentional discharge if the pistol is dropped or hit, the proper and safe function of your STEYR pistol depends on it being used for its intended purpose and not being altered or modified.

To lock the integrated limited access lock, insert the key into the lock and press down while turning the key towards the letter “S” (Safe) on the frame. This will block the trigger system and prevent disassembly of the pistol. To unlock the integrated limited access lock, insert the key into the lock and press down while turning the key towards the letter “F” (Fire) on the frame. Never leave your STEYR pistol where it could be accessed by a child or other unauthorized person.
ENGLISH CHAPTER 2: LOADING To minimize the risk of a negligent discharge, only load live ammunition into your STEYR pistol when you are ready to fire it. Only use high quality commercially manufactured ammunition in the same caliber as your STEYR pistol. Reloaded or handloaded ammunition may not meet applicable SAAMI standards and could be unsafe. ENGLISH CHAPTER 3: FIRING Before firing your STEYR pistol, run a clean patch through the barrel, from the chamber end, using a cleaning rod. Repeat this procedure until the patch comes out of the barrel with no gun oil or cleaner-lubricant-preservative on it. Always be sure that the barrel of your STEYR pistol is clear of obstructions before firing it. Remove any obstructions before firing your STEYR pistol so that it will function safely and correctly.
Always wear ear protection when firing your STEYR pistol to protect your hearing. Always be sure that your backstop is adequate to stop and contain bullets before firing so that you do not hit anything outside of the shooting range area. A bullet could travel through or past your target as far as 2 miles (approximately 3km). If in doubt, do not shoot.

Although your STEYR pistol has a feature known as a “loaded chamber indicator,” it is a mechanical device, which could fail. Never solely rely on a loaded chamber indicator or your memory to know if your STEYR pistol is loaded. Always retract the slide and visually check to make sure there is not a cartridge in the chamber. It is possible that a cartridge may be in the chamber when a loaded magazine is being removed from or inserted into your STEYR pistol.

Frame Magazine Fig. 22 Clean and lubricate the main parts of your STEYR pistol after you fire it or whenever it becomes exposed to sand, dust or water (including humidity or condensation). Proper maintenance is important to ensure that your STEYR pistol functions correctly. To clean your STEYR pistol, first disassemble it pursuant to the instructions in Chapter 5.

Apply a thin film of gun oil or cleaner-lubricant-preservative to the firing pin, bolt lock guides, and the outside of the front end of the barrel as shown in the above illustration. Do not over lubricate your STEYR pistol because too much lubricant can collect unburned powder and other debris and prevent your STEYR pistol from functioning properly.
